What Are Good Shoes For Toddlers?

When choosing shoes for toddlers, it is important to consider the following factors:
Fit: The shoes should fit snugly but comfortably, with enough room for the toes to wiggle. Toddlers’ feet grow quickly, so it is important to check the fit regularly.
Flexibility: The shoes should be flexible enough to allow the child’s foot to move naturally.
Support: The shoes should provide adequate support for the child’s ankle and heel.
Durability: Toddlers can be tough on their shoes, so it is important to choose a pair that is made from durable materials.
Breathability: The shoes should be made from breathable materials to help keep the child’s feet cool and dry.
Style: Toddlers come in all shapes and sizes, so it is important to choose shoes that are available in a variety of widths and sizes.

What factors should parents consider when selecting shoes for their toddlers?
Parents should consider the following factors when selecting shoes for their toddlers:
- Fit: The shoes should fit snugly but comfortably, with enough room for the toes to wiggle. Toddlers’ feet grow quickly, so it is important to check the fit regularly. You can do this by having your child stand up and pressing down on the front of the shoe. There should be about a thumb’s width of space between the longest toe and the end of the shoe.
- Flexibility: The shoes should be flexible enough to allow the child’s foot to move naturally. To test this, try bending the shoe in half. The shoe should bend easily at the ball of the foot.
- Support: The shoes should provide adequate support for the child’s ankle and heel. Look for shoes with a firm heel counter and a supportive midsole.
- Durability: Toddlers can be tough on their shoes, so it is important to choose a pair that is made from durable materials. Leather and canvas are good choices.
- Breathability: The shoes should be made from breathable materials to help keep the child’s feet cool and dry.
- Activity level: Consider how active your toddler is when choosing shoes. If your child is very active, you may want to choose a more durable pair of shoes with more support.
- Style: Toddlers come in all shapes and sizes, so it is important to choose shoes that are available in a variety of widths and sizes. You may also want to consider your child’s personal style when choosing shoes.
It is also a good idea to try on several pairs of shoes before making a purchase. This will help you find a pair that fits your child well and that they are comfortable wearing.
How can I ensure the proper fit for my toddler’s shoes?
To ensure the proper fit for your toddler’s shoes, follow these tips:
- Shop for shoes at the end of the day, when your child’s feet are at their largest.
- Have your child stand up when you are trying on shoes. This will help you get a better sense of how the shoes fit.
- Measure both of your child’s feet, even if they are the same size. Sometimes one foot can be slightly larger than the other.
- Use a Brannock device to measure your child’s feet. This device is available at most shoe stores. It measures the length and width of your child’s foot, as well as the arch height.
- Make sure there is about a thumb’s width of space between the longest toe and the end of the shoe.
- The shoes should be flexible enough to allow your child’s foot to move naturally. To test this, try bending the shoe in half. The shoe should bend easily at the ball of the foot.
- The shoes should provide adequate support for your child’s ankle and heel. Look for shoes with a firm heel counter and a supportive midsole.
- Have your child walk around in the shoes to make sure they are comfortable.
Are there any recommended shoe styles for different toddler activities, like playtime or formal occasions?
There are a number of recommended shoe styles for different toddler activities.
Playtime:
- Sneakers: Sneakers are a good all-around shoe for playtime. They are lightweight, flexible, and supportive. Look for sneakers with a non-slip sole to help prevent falls.
- Boots: Boots are a good choice for outdoor playtime, especially in wet or cold weather. Look for boots with a waterproof membrane and a grippy sole.
- Sandals: Sandals are a good choice for summer playtime. Look for sandals with a supportive sole and adjustable straps to ensure a good fit.
Formal occasions:
- Dress shoes: Dress shoes can be worn for formal occasions, such as weddings or holiday parties. Look for dress shoes with a smooth leather or patent leather upper and a cushioned sole.
- Mary Janes: Mary Janes are a classic style of shoe that can be dressed up or down. Look for Mary Janes with a supportive sole and adjustable straps to ensure a good fit.
- Loafers: Loafers are a versatile style of shoe that can be worn for both formal and casual occasions. Look for loafers with a leather or suede upper and a cushioned sole.
What materials are best for toddler shoes in terms of comfort and durability?
The best materials for toddler shoes in terms of comfort and durability are:
- Leather: Leather is a durable and breathable material that can provide excellent support and protection for kids’ feet. It also has a natural ability to wick away moisture, which can help keep feet dry and comfortable.
- Canvas: Canvas is a lightweight and breathable material that is commonly used in casual shoes and sneakers. It is not as durable as leather, but it is still a good option for toddler shoes.
- Mesh: Mesh is a lightweight and breathable material that is often used in the upper portion of kids’ shoes. It helps to keep feet cool and dry, and it is also flexible to allow for natural foot movement.
It is important to note that no one material is perfect for all toddler shoes. The best material for your child’s shoes will depend on their individual needs and activities. For example, if your child is very active, you may want to choose a pair of shoes with a leather or canvas upper and a rubber sole. If your child is still learning to walk, you may want to choose a pair of shoes with a soft and flexible upper and a non-slip sole.
